PORT Broughton’s Keith Daniel loves sport and for more than 30 years he has dedicated his time to ensuring others can enjoy sport too.
profileKeith1Mr Daniel, who celebrated his 70th birthday yesterday (Monday, January 9), became involved with the Broughton-Mundoora Football Club as a trainer before joining the Port Broughton Combined Sporting Club Committee in 1981 when the new clubhouse was built.

“I initially started on the committee but after that I was the bar manager for 15 years and I have been the groundsman since 1994,” Mr Daniel said.

“I do water sprinkler repairs, making sure they are working properly, painting, filling up pot- holes, whipper snipping and general maintenance of the grounds.”

Mr Daniel’s interest in the club stemmed from his children. When his son started as a young footballer he took up the position of head trainer, which he did for 19 years.
